Description:
Job Summary

In this role Senior Specialist, Fill Finish Process, you will join our growing team, and support customers with technical questions related to our Integrated Systems portfolio, mainly focusing on fill/finish topics, such as glass handling, rubber component transportation, plunger setting, outer packaging. You’ll bring hands-on experience and deep fill/finish process knowledge, you will be an integral part of this team and support our customers in all their process-related questions.

In this role, you will act as a trusted technical consultant, visiting production sites and directly advise them on optimizing their processes based on your fill/finish expertise. Internally, you will serve as a Subject Matter Expert, collaborating with peers to align on best practices and holistically shape how we communicate with customers. You will lead studies with fill/finish equipment vendors globally and publish the results as internal and external communication material.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Provide hands-on support to customer, including on-site visits to troubleshoot their processing and optimize the fill/finish operations
  • Plan and coordinate technical studies with fill/finish equipment vendors or C(D)MOs,
  • Develop holistic approaches to customer-facing content related to fill/finish topics; this includes technical reports, bullet-ins, and other scientific communications
  • Establish and maintain customer communication related to fill/finish topics,
  • Coordinate internal exchanges on fill/finish topics
  • Develop internal & external trainings by supporting the creation and editing of training material (presentations, publications, blogs, success stories, and other communication materials)
  • Analyze customer’s requirements by evaluation and thorough assessment of the technical aspects of the manufacturing process
  • Participate in technical discussions with customers with a high level of technical proficiency
  • Support the implementation of new technologies, component systems, change parts, and other process related activities to support ongoing and new projects. This work may include process improvement activities and product transfers
  • Lead resolution of process challenges related to our components
  • Prepare and manage process documentation (protocols, change controls)
  • Other duties as assigned

Description:

As a Systems Engineer, you will support global project teams in designing system architecture, managing requirements, and performing component and system testing. Working in a cross-functional team, you’ll help develop integrated mechatronic systems for automotive applications, combining hydraulic systems with motors, controllers, and software. You will also contribute to process improvements and testing through bench and vehicle integration.

Your Responsibilities will be to:

  • Develop mechatronic systems according to the V-Model in compliance with automotive standards

  • Understand system requirements on a multi-disciplinary level, define sub-systems and interfaces

  • Coordinate with global expert teams

  • Design and develop systems and system architectures based on customer requirements and for internal development activities

  • Support in defining the testing strategy and scope and support testing and validation on system and integration level

  • Work closely with customer and inter-company development team

Are you a tech and engineering whiz looking to earn a job as a process development engineer? If so, you'll want to consider working in Germany. As a process development engineer in Germany, you'll be responsible for leading the process team when it comes to the development and evolution of the company's production processes. Your job duties will span a wide range of areas, from research and development, to analyze and document production procedures, as well as ensure the safety and efficiency of the process. You'll be working under the guidance of the lead process development engineer to foster the coordination, completion, and follow-up of major process projects. You'll be expected to identify opportunities for process optimization, collect and analyze data, and develop new process technologies. You'll also be responsible for documenting and presenting your findings and teaching customers how to use the process development technologies you create. When it comes to process development engineer roles in Germany, applicants must have a strong knowledge base in engineering, knowledge of production machinery and systems, and experience in project management. On top of technical expertise, strong interpersonal skills are also necessary for consulting with other engineers and staff.
